Pros

I'll put it simply... we sell a system that makes work easier to people that make our life FUN. The company expects good work and rewards it. I've never seen so much time off approved. You're not just selling an awesome and fun product, but selling to people that hopefully someday you'll go and do the activities and tours your are helping them out with. - Stocked up kitchen for your eating delight. FREE LUNCH AND DINNER AT LEAST ONCE A WEEK ...if not more. - Working with a young group of people, - Very autonomous, they expect you to work and leave you to it. one check-in half way through the day to see where you're at. - Good commission plan with residual income, upfront bonus, and other incentives. - Down to earth genuine managers and executive team - STRONG GROWTH, opening opportunities internationally and in management - You actually enjoy coming in to work everyday

Cons

- Compared to other sales jobs base is low, BUT, depending on experience it IS NEGOTIABLE - Organization isn't ALL there, as this is still considered a startup (but still very structured) - All cold calling, (not as bad as the clients/operators are expecting calls) now and then you get a teed up inbound. - Once a week you'll have an after work sales meeting - Twice a month you'll have a late night company meeting (dinner provided)
